Key roles in social care communication include: - **Communication Officer**: These professionals are responsible for managing internal and external communications, ensuring consistency and clarity in messaging. Their role typically involves creating content, liaising with the media, and maintaining the organization's public image. - **Social Services Manager**: Managers in this field oversee the day-to-day operations of social care organizations, ensuring that services are delivered efficiently and effectively. They often collaborate with other professionals, develop policies, and allocate resources accordingly. - **Community Development Worker**: Community development workers engage with local communities, empowering individuals and fostering a sense of belonging. They often facilitate workshops, organize events, and collaborate with various stakeholders to improve social care services. - **Social Worker**: Social workers support vulnerable individuals and families, helping them navigate complex challenges. They assess needs, develop care plans, and collaborate with other professionals to ensure the best possible outcomes. - **Social Care Administrator**: Administrators in social care organizations manage essential administrative tasks, such as record-keeping, scheduling, and coordinating with various teams. They ensure smooth communication between departments and provide support to frontline staff. - **Advocacy Worker**: Advocacy workers champion the rights of vulnerable individuals, ensuring they receive fair treatment and have their voices heard. They represent clients in meetings, liaise with service providers, and empower them to make informed decisions. - **Family Support Worker**: Family support workers provide guidance and assistance to families facing various challenges, such as housing issues, financial difficulties, or relationship problems. They help families develop coping strategies and connect them with relevant resources.
